25/07 Shreya
Associate at Ciena

Views:399 Applications:45 Rec. Actions:Recruiter Actions:30

Ciena - FPGA Verification Engineer - UVM/System Verilog (2-15 yrs)

Anywhere in India/Multiple Locations Job Code: 472316

Your experience and accomplishments really stood out to me and I would like to connect you to someone from my team to speak in details- about the exciting hardware role we have in our R&D tech center, Gurgaon.

In line with our strategic plans for growth in India, we are looking out to appoint a lead engineer in FPGA Verification team.

What will you do at Ciena :

- This position is for an experienced FPGA verification engineer for supporting FPGA development Programs for Packet Networking hardware acceleration of Ethernet, MPLS, and IP OAM and SAT (Service Activation Testing) protocols, statistics, packet timing, TDM circuit emulation, as well as, system glue logic for packet access switching and routing platforms.

The successful candidate will lead the chip level verification activities for a variety of FPGA designs and will be responsible for (but not limited to) the following :

- Establish verification methodology, architecture, and infrastructure including models, generators, monitors, scoreboards, etc.

- Work with the design team to establish test priorities and coverage targets.

- Create verification plans

- Create and executing testcases

- Triage regressions, providing reports to the team and driving bug fix activities

- Collaborate with peers and mentor junior verification engineers on verification methodologies and best practices

- Provide accurate and timely project schedule estimates

Responsibilities :

- Experience in developing testbench environments using System Verilog and UVM

- Experience with both directed and constrained-random stimulus generation

- Good problem solving and debugging skills

- A good sense of overall priorities and ability to make smart trade-offs given the typical timelines of FPGA designs

- Experience with Mentor Graphics Questa and Synopsys VCS verification tools

- Working knowledge of PC and Unix/Linux operating systems

General Activities :

- Capability to give technical leadership to small team of Verification engineers (mentorship)

- Independent self-starter

- Strong commitment to product excellence

- Excellent communications skills

Collaboration with stakeholders :

- Strong software analysis, design, coding, testing, and documentation skills.

- Ability to resolve complex issues that may require design trade-offs.

Areas of impact :

- Position requires proficient troubleshooting and Problem solving skills

- Team oriented; strong inter-personal skills and ability to understand customers- needs, expectations and perspective

- Demonstrated ability to multitask on multiple projects

- Demonstrated communications skills, both verbal and written, to effectively communicate/collaborate with remote QA and Development teams

- Strong commitment to product excellence and quality

- Contributes (may take lead role) on a project team of engineers involved in the release and test of software. Quickly comes up to speed in understanding of advanced concepts/methodology and contributes to improving and extending the impact and effectiveness of those concepts or new approaches to the current project

This is key appointment for us and should you consider to discuss more on the role requirements, please share your interest with a copy of your resume and we shall arrange to speak with you soon!

Hoping to hear from you in the due course. 

PS: This role is for Gurgaon location

Add a note
Something suspicious? Report this job posting.